New York. Jim. 14.- A special to The World f rom Santa Fe, N. M., says: Marshal Hall has received fche. tollo wlng tele gram írom Depnty Marshal U. C. Perry, dated Fort Stanton: "Captured Bill Cook, oí Oklahoma territory, this morning. Will taku hini from here to Roswell, thence to Oklahoma territory.' Cook is the leader of the band that has been terrorizing the Indian Torritory for the last few months. Ros well, X. M., Jan. 14 -Desperado Bill (Jook wás captured in Yates corral near Sebe ürays, tve miles from Fort Stunton by Slieriff Perry, of Rosswell. Ho wa placed in Rosswell jail and has been Identiflod by severnl persons. In fact, he does not deny his identity, but says ho has never killed a man, uor robbod a poor man except when in absolute neod. He denies that he was In a tenth of the robberies where he was reported and says ho never robbed a bank, conflning hlraself exclnsively to railways.
